Apple MacsBug 6.6.3
Apple MacsBug is written to be an Apples assembly-level 680x0 and PowerPC debugger which is designed for Mac OS to debug code running in most execution environments, more>>
Apple MacsBug 6.6.3 is written to be an Apple's assembly-level 680x0 and PowerPC debugger which is designed for Mac OS to debug code running in most execution environments, from applications to drivers, and everything in between. It's often used as a bug-reporting tool by many 3rd-party developers, as well as Mac OS system software developers.

BruteForce 0.1
Framework for debugging interactions with Cocoa's classes. more>>
BruteForce 0.1 provides you a powerful framework for debugging interactions which allows you to see debugging information about selected Cocoa classes during run-time. It is useful for tracking down subtle bugs related to interaction with or between Cocoa's classes.
iPhoneDbg Toolkit 1.01
Debug running (or newly created) native processes inside your iPhone more>> Debug running (or newly created) native processes inside your iPhone
This set of tools will enable you to delve into iPhone Binary Reversing. The iPhone Debugger allows you to debug running or newly-created native processes inside iPhone.
The Library Loader Patcher will allow to debug iPhone libraries. You can also build a tunnel from your PC to your iPhone through USB.
iPhoneDbg Toolkits design divides the tool into two parts, the C class for debugging and the interface, this enabling the possibility of making another debugging tools with different interfaces.This design is simple and the debugger could be easily ported to another platforms.

Seldon 5.0
Free and open source C++ library for linear algebra more>> Free and open source C++ library for linear algebra
Seldon provides matrix and vector structures, and some methods and functions for computations (linear algebra). Seldon is designed to be efficient and convenient, which is notably achieved thanks to template classes. Exception handling and several debug levels are helpful while coding.
Seldon provides several types of matrices: sparse matrices, symmetric matrices, full matrices, hermitian matrices and triangular matrices. Each type includes several formats. E.g. symmetric matrices may be stored as full matrices or in packed form (Blas format).

GLibC 2.10.1
Free and open source GNU C++ library more>> Free and open source GNU C++ library
GLibC is a C library which defines the "system calls" and other basic facilities such as printf, open, malloc, exit and more.
GLibC follows all relevant standards (ISO C 99, POSIX.1c, POSIX.1j, POSIX.1d, Unix98, Single Unix Specification). It is also internationalized and has one of the most complete internationalization interfaces known.
Enhancements
- Several new interfaces were added.
- Faster strlen(), strchr(), strchrnul(), strrchr(), memchr(), and rawmemchr() functions were implemented for x86-64.
- The malloc implementation... can be compiled to be less memory efficient but with higher performance in multi-threaded programs.
- A compile error for invalid C++ code when using the string function was resolved.
- Support for selecting between multiple function definitions at runtime was added.
- The libcrypt library can now use the hash function implementations in NSS.
- Two new locales were added
